Attic bathroom construction involves transforming unused attic space into a functional and comfortable bathroom area. This service typically includes installing plumbing, electrical wiring, insulation, and ventilation systems necessary for a fully operational bathroom. Contractors working on attic bathrooms also handle the framing, drywall, flooring, and fixture installation to ensure the space is both practical and visually appealing. Homeowners considering this upgrade often seek a seamless way to add a bathroom without sacrificing valuable living space on the main floors of their property.
This type of construction helps address several common problems faced by homeowners. For example, it can alleviate bathroom shortages in larger households by providing an additional facility on the upper levels of a home. It also helps improve the overall layout and flow of a property, making it easier to access a bathroom from bedrooms or other living areas. In some cases, attic bathroom projects are pursued to increase property value or to modernize an older home with outdated or inadequate bathroom facilities.

The overview below groups typical Attic Bathroom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Waterville, ME.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or attic bathroom upgrades, such as replacing fixtures or repairing leaks, usually range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, depending on the scope of work and materials used.
Partial Renovations - When updating a larger section of the attic bathroom, including new flooring or fixtures,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Projects in this range are common for mid-sized remodels in the Waterville area.
Full Bathroom Replacement - Complete attic bathroom overhauls, including demolition and new installations, typically cost from $4,000 to $8,000. Larger, more complex projects can sometimes reach $10,000 or more, though these are less frequent.
Luxury or Custom Builds - High-end, customized attic bathroom constructions with premium materials and features can exceed $10,000, with some projects reaching $15,000+ depending on design and scope. These are generally less common but available through specialized local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What should I consider when planning attic bathroom construction? It's important to evaluate the attic space for proper ceiling height, access, and ventilation options. Consulting with local contractors can help determine the feasibility of your project.
Can attic bathroom services include plumbing and electrical work? Yes, many service providers can handle plumbing and electrical tasks as part of the attic bathroom renovation or addition, ensuring all systems meet your needs.
How do local contractors ensure the attic is suitable for a bathroom? They assess factors such as insulation, structural support, and moisture control to ensure the space can safely accommodate a bathroom.
What types of bathroom fixtures are typically installed in attic conversions? Contractors often install showers, toilets, sinks, and storage solutions tailored to the space constraints of attic areas.
